#986904 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#986904 is composed of 59.6% red, 41.2% green and 1.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 30.9% magenta, 97.4% yellow and 40.4% black. It has a hue angle of 40.9 degrees, a saturation of 94.9% and a lightness of 30.6%. #986904 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ffd208 with #310000. Closest websafe color is: #996600.

Shades and Tints of #986904

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#120d00 is the darkest color, while #fffff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#986904

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#504f4c is the less saturated color, while #986904 is the most saturated one.
